Which grade should a fab shop stock in 3 x 24?
Most shops end up with two 8-packs on the shelf: one grade for cleanup and one for finish. Here is how the four break down.
- Coarse (40–60 grit scratch), brown: removing mill scale from hot-rolled plate before welding, stripping rust and old coatings from repair work, cleaning heavy oxide off aluminum. Aggressive for a non-woven belt, so keep it moving.
- Medium (80–120 grit scratch), maroon: the cleanup grade. Blends ground welds into plate, knocks off burrs from plasma and laser cuts, preps steel and aluminum for primer or powder coat, and refines the scratch from a 120 grit coated belt.
- Very Fine (180–240 grit scratch), blue: the finish grade. Produces the directional #4-style satin on stainless enclosures, hoods, tables and sinks, and a clean brushed look on aluminum panels.
- Ultra Fine (320–400 grit scratch), grey: a softer satin for architectural and food-service stainless, and for removing weld heat tint from a finished panel without leaving a visible repair.
For welded stainless work, the pairing is Medium after grinding and Very Fine for the final pass. For painted steel, Coarse or Medium alone is enough.

Non-woven web refines rather than removes. Grind welds flush with a coated zirconia or ceramic belt to 80–120 grit, then switch to these belts.
Which sanders take a 3 x 24 belt?
- Makita 9924DB portable belt sander
- Porter-Cable 360VS, as named on our earlier page for this belt size
- Other 3" x 24" portable belt sanders; check the belt size printed on the tool or in its manual
A 3 x 24 belt is 3" longer than a 3 x 21 and will not fit a 3 x 21 sander, nor the reverse; the tension arm travel is not that long. Mounting is the same as a coated belt: release the tension lever, slide the belt on, re-tension, then run the sander pointed away from you and adjust the tracking knob until the belt rides centered on the platen. There is no direction arrow on a non-woven belt. Because the web is thicker than cloth, allow the tracking to settle for a few seconds before making a second adjustment.
How to get the most out of them
- Grind first, condition second. Bring welds flush and cut edges square with a coated belt, then switch to the non-woven belt. Asking a Medium belt to remove a 40 grit scratch wastes belts and time.
- Use the sander's weight only. A 3 x 24 sander is heavy enough on its own. Bearing down crushes the web against the platen, overheats it and strips fibers from the scrim, and it is the main reason non-woven belts wear out early.
- Run long, parallel, single-direction passes on stainless. Start off the edge, travel the full length of the panel, lift off the far edge. Every pass in the same line is what makes a #4-style finish look continuous.
- Slow the belt if you can. Non-woven works best at lower surface speed. On a variable-speed sander, use the low range; on a fixed-speed tool, shorten contact time.
- Use a little lubricant on aluminum and titanium. The web is waterproof. A mist of water or a light cutting fluid stops aluminum smearing and keeps titanium from discoloring.
- Dust and fire discipline. Stainless and aluminum swarf should not go into a wood-dust collector. Blow belts out with compressed air, hang them to dry if run wet, and store them away from sunlight.
Use it for / don't use it for
Use it for
- Satin and #4-style finishes on stainless enclosures, sinks, hoods, tables and tanks
- Blending welds and grinder marks on plate and sheet after coated-belt grinding
- Deburring plasma, laser and shear edges on steel and aluminum parts
- Removing mill scale, rust, heat tint and oxidation
- Prepping steel and aluminum for primer, paint or powder coat
- Cleaning and scuffing fiberglass and plastics
Don't use it for
- Weld removal or stock removal; that is a coated zirconia or ceramic belt job
- 3 x 21 sanders; the belt is the wrong length
- Sharp edges and inside corners, which cut stripes through the web
- Mirror polishing; follow Ultra Fine with buffing wheels and compound

Frequently asked questions
Does a 3 x 24 surface conditioning belt fit the Makita 9924DB?
Yes. The Makita 9924DB takes a 3" x 24" belt, and these non-woven belts mount and track on it exactly like a coated belt. Release the tension lever, slide the belt on, re-tension and set the tracking with the sander running off the work. The Porter-Cable 360VS named on our earlier page also used this size.
Can I use a 3 x 24 belt on a 3 x 21 sander?
No. A 3" x 24" belt is three inches longer in circumference than a 3 x 21, and a belt sander's tension arm only takes up a fraction of an inch. The belt would be loose and would not track. Use our 3 x 21 surface conditioning belts for those sanders and keep this size for 3 x 24 machines.
What grade do I use to get a #4 finish on a stainless enclosure?
Grind welds flush and bring the panel to an even 120–180 grit with coated belts, then use the Very Fine (blue, 180–240 grit scratch) non-woven belt in long, parallel, single-direction passes. That produces the directional satin most fabricators call a #4-style finish. Ultra Fine (grey) gives a finer, softer version of the same look.

Will these belts load up on aluminum like my coated belts do?
Much less. The open nylon web sheds swarf and runs cooler than a coated belt, which is why non-woven is the standard for finishing aluminum. Keep pressure light and use a mist of water or a light cutting lubricant on soft alloys; the belt is waterproof. If a belt does load, blow it out with compressed air or clean it with a belt eraser.
Do these belts remove weld metal?
No, and they are not meant to. A 3 x 24 non-woven belt removes almost no stock; it blends, deburrs, cleans and refines the scratch pattern that the grinding step left behind. Take the weld down with a zirconia or ceramic coated belt first, then use Medium to blend and Very Fine to finish.
